CI truth: green CI is almost no evidence
There is exactly one CI workflow: .github/workflows/train-modern-stack.yml. It runs exactly one test file (tests/test_train_modern_stack.py) on Python 3.11, and if the LITELLM_API_KEY_SYNDATA_GEN secret is not configured the test skips and the job still passes (stated in the workflow's own header comment). The other ~493 tests never run in CI.
Consequences you must internalize:
- A PR that breaks build-time or run-time tests will still show green CI. Reviewers must run the suite locally.
- "CI passed" is evidence only that training on the modern stack didn't regress — and only when the secret was present.
- Whether the missing full-suite CI job is deliberate (cost/secrets) or just unbuilt is an open question for the owner.
2. The no-mocks philosophy vs reality
The rule of record (.cursor/rules/testing_rules.mdc, restated in CLAUDE.md):
Don't use Mock fixtures. All our tests are integration tests. Do not remove pytest tests without explicit user approval.
Reality, verified: 11 test files import unittest.mock/MagicMock (test_command_executor_delegation, test_execution_context_agent, test_genai_postprocessor{,_integration,_integration_updated,_updated}, test_parameter_extraction_error_regression, test_session_state_serialization, test_turn_result_capture, test_what_can_i_do_command, test_wildcard_inheritance), and more use monkeypatch. requests-mock is a declared test dependency (pyproject.toml:104) with zero usages.
The de-facto policy (state this, don't pretend the written rule is practiced literally):
- Workflows and framework components are real. Tests instantiate real
Workflow/WorkflowExecutionContext objects against real golden workflows. Nobody mocks the command directory, routing, or context model.
- LLM calls are sometimes stubbed (patching
dspy.LM, fastworkflow.get_env_var, or agent objects) so tests are cheap, keyless, and deterministic. E.g. test_genai_postprocessor.py patches dspy.LM; test_litellm_proxy_routing.py verifies get_lm() resolution "without making actual LLM calls" by writing fastworkflow._env_vars directly.
- The preferred cost-avoidance pattern is not mocking at all — it is bypassing the LLM stage:
test_fastapi_turns_async.py "dispatches a command directly by name, bypassing NLU/intent detection" and controls timing via env hooks (FW_TEST_ADD_CALL_LOG, FW_TEST_ADD_SLEEP_SECONDS) implemented inside the golden app tests/hello_world_workflow/application/add_two_numbers.py, not inside the framework.
Whether the 11 mock-using files are sanctioned exceptions or drift to be cleaned up is not yours to decide — adjudication belongs to Dhar. When writing NEW tests, follow the de-facto policy: real workflows always; stub only the LLM boundary, and prefer the bypass pattern over stubs.

Protecting golden artifacts — the fix-0hb law
Incident (bd fix-0hb, fixed in commit fa97b48, 2026-06-15): the training test's module fixture trained against the REAL fastworkflow/examples/hello_world and rmtree'd its ___command_info at setup AND teardown. Result: a full suite run passed, then the NEXT run failed 4 FastAPI tests with FileNotFoundError: ___command_info/global/threshold.json — and only on machines with real keys, so CI never saw it.
The law: any test that trains or deletes generated dirs works on a temp COPY, never the shipped workflow. The canonical pattern, verbatim from tests/test_train_modern_stack.py:129-140 (introduced by fa97b48):
workflow_path = str(tmp_path_factory.mktemp("train_hello_world") / "hello_world")
shutil.copytree(
HELLO_WORLD_PATH,
workflow_path,
ignore=shutil.ignore_patterns(
"___command_info",
"___workflow_contexts",
"___convo_info",
"__pycache__",
),
)
_cleanup(workflow_path, env_vars)
Warning that follows directly: the two permanently-skipped tests in tests/test_workflow_training.py still call _cleanup_generated_files() against the REAL fastworkflow/examples/retail_workflow and the real installed package. If you ever un-skip them, port the temp-copy pattern first or you re-create fix-0hb against retail.

5. How to add tests
Checklist (all items verified against existing practice):
- Integration-first, real workflows. Point at
tests/hello_world_workflow, tests/example_workflow, tests/todo_list_workflow, or fastworkflow/examples/retail_workflow. No mock fixtures for framework components (routing, command directory, context model, Workflow/WEC).
- Stub only the LLM boundary, and prefer not stubbing at all. First choice: the NLU-bypass pattern (dispatch a command by name; put test hooks in the golden app's
application/ code, as FW_TEST_ADD_CALL_LOG does). Second choice: patch dspy.LM / write fastworkflow._env_vars like test_genai_postprocessor.py and test_litellm_proxy_routing.py do.
- Gate, don't fail. If your test needs keys/env files or trained models, guard with
pytest.skip exactly like test_fastapi_service.py:27-36, so the suite stays green on keyless machines and CI.
- Protect golden artifacts. Anything that trains, writes, or deletes inside a workflow dir: temp-copy pattern (section 3). Excluding
___command_info, ___workflow_contexts, ___convo_info, __pycache__ in the copytree is part of the pattern.
- Isolate global state. Use the
add_temp_workflow_path fixture from tests/conftest.py for sys.path; use unique user ids (test_user_{uuid} pattern in test_fastapi_service.py); call RoutingRegistry.clear_registry() if you touch routing caches.
- Never remove or permanently-skip an existing test without the developer'sexplicit approval (
.cursor/rules/testing_rules.mdc). This includes "cleaning up" the no-op tests in section 4.
- Run the affected files, then the full suite before claiming done:
python -m pytest tests/test_<yours>.py -q then python -m pytest.
